About Crewed Catamaran MAIA

MAIA is a Bali 5.4 catamaran, newly built in 2024, designed for discerning charterers seeking both performance and comfort. Her innovative layout maximises open-plan living, with a bright saloon that flows onto the aft deck, a well-appointed galley, and four elegantly appointed cabins (three doubles, one twin) accommodating up to eight guests. Each cabin features a private bathroom, whilst soft furnishings and thoughtful detailing reflect the quality of her construction.

On deck, a generously proportioned foredeck with cushioned lounging awaits morning coffee, whilst the flybridge provides panoramic sightlines over the Gulf of Naples and beyond. Below, the yacht's hybrid sail and engine systems deliver a smooth passage in variable conditions, whilst her catamaran hull ensures exceptional stability and room. The interior is finished in light oak and neutral tones, creating an uncluttered, restorative atmosphere ideal for extended coastal cruising.

Suggested Itinerary

A typical week might begin in Salerno, sailing south to Positano for an afternoon ashore, then west towards Capri for an overnight anchorage. Day three takes you to Ischia, known for its thermal springs and quieter anchorages on the northern shore. Return eastward via Sorrento and the smaller islands dotting the gulf, finishing with a leisurely final passage back to Salerno. Detours to Sicily's Aeolian Islands, or extended time in the coves between Amalfi and Praiano, adapt readily to weather and mood.
